Description
Service Description
wallabag is a self hostable application for saving web pages.
Docker Compose File Link
https://github.com/wallabag/docker#docker-compose
Docker Compose Configuration
services:
wallabag:
image: wallabag/wallabag
restart: unless-stopped
environment:
- MYSQL_ROOT_PASSWORD=wallaroot
- SYMFONY__ENV__DATABASE_DRIVER=pdo_mysql
- SYMFONY__ENV__DATABASE_HOST=db
- SYMFONY__ENV__DATABASE_PORT=3306
- SYMFONY__ENV__DATABASE_NAME=wallabag
- SYMFONY__ENV__DATABASE_USER=wallabag
- SYMFONY__ENV__DATABASE_PASSWORD=wallapass
- SYMFONY__ENV__DATABASE_CHARSET=utf8mb4
- SYMFONY__ENV__DATABASE_TABLE_PREFIX="wallabag_"
- SYMFONY__ENV__MAILER_DSN=smtp://127.0.0.1
- SYMFONY__ENV__FROM_EMAIL=wallabag@example.com
- SYMFONY__ENV__DOMAIN_NAME=https://your-wallabag-instance.wallabag.org
- SYMFONY__ENV__SERVER_NAME="Your wallabag instance"
ports:
- "80"
volumes:
- /opt/wallabag/images:/var/www/wallabag/web/assets/images
depends_on:
- db
- redis
db:
image: mariadb
restart: unless-stopped
environment:
- MYSQL_ROOT_PASSWORD=wallaroot
volumes:
- /opt/wallabag/data:/var/lib/mysql
healthcheck:
test: ["CMD", "/usr/local/bin/healthcheck.sh", "--innodb_initialized"]
interval: 20s
timeout: 3s
redis:
image: redis:alpine
restart: unless-stopped
healthcheck:
test: ["CMD", "redis-cli", "ping"]
interval: 20s
timeout: 3s
